Journalist receives death threats

(IPYS/IFEX) – On 17 January 2004, journalist Irene Medrano Villanueva, of “El Sol de Sinaloa” newspaper, announced that she has been receiving death threats via anonymous telephone calls. News crew attacked

(IPYS/IFEX) – On 18 January 2004, a Globovisión television news crew was attacked as they covered an anniversary celebration of the Movimiento al Socialismo (MAS) opposition political party. Television station fined, confiscated equipment not returned

(IPYS/IFEX) – The National Telecommunications Commission (Comisión Nacional de Telecomunicaciones, CONATEL) has fined Globovisión television station US$360,750 and will not be returning equipment that was confiscated from the station on 3 October 2003. Television executives and journalists face legal action

(IPYS/IFEX) – On 11 December 2003, Judge Gabriela Pérez, of the Santiago Appeals Court, charged several Chilevisión television station executives and journalists with violating Article 161-A of the Criminal Code. Journalist’s phone tapped

(IPYS/IFEX) – On 11 December 2003, journalist Rosa María Palacios, director and host of the “Tribuna Libre” programme, broadcast on Channel 6 cable television station, announced that her phone is being tapped after she discovered a wireless microphone attached to the telephone cable line at her home.
